US Equity Futures Mostly Lower Pre-Bell Amid Continued Middle East Standoff, AI Spending Concerns

-- US equity futures were mostly lower pre-bell Tuesday as the US-Iran standoff continues with no end in sight, while concerns about heavy spending on data centers were brought into focus amid reports of OpenAI's missed targets.

Dow Jones Industrial Average futures were 0.1% higher, S&P 500 futures were down 0.8%, and Nasdaq futures were 1.4% lower.

President Donald Trump was unhappy with Iran's latest proposal to end the Middle East conflict, Reuters reported, citing a US official. Iran had proposed to reopen the Strait of Hormuz by deferring nuclear talks to a later date, while Trump wants nuclear issues dealt with from the outset.

Microsoft-backed (MSFT) OpenAI recently missed internal targets for new users and revenue, raising concerns among company leaders about being able to support its massive spending on data centers, according to a Wall Street Journal report that cited sources familiar with the matter.

Traders digested the latest round of earnings. Coca-Cola (KO) reported higher Q1 adjusted earnings and revenue, while Novartis (NVS) posted a decline in Q1 core earnings and net sales.

Oil prices were higher, with front-month global benchmark North Sea Brent crude up 2.5% at $104.21 per barrel and US West Texas Intermediate crude 3.6% higher at $99.84 per barrel.

The February S&P Case-Shiller home price index, scheduled for release at 9 am ET, is expected to show a 0.2% gain following a similar increase in the preceding month, according to estimates compiled by Bloomberg.

The April consumer confidence index, due at 10 am ET, is projected to fall to 89.0 from 91.8.

In other world markets, Japan's Nikkei closed 1% lower, Hong Kong's Hang Seng ended 1% lower, and China's Shanghai Composite finished 0.2% lower. Meanwhile, the UK's FTSE 100 was down 0.1%, and Germany's DAX index was 0.5% lower in Europe's early afternoon session.

In equities, Microsoft, which is OpenAI's biggest investor, and Oracle (ORCL), which relies on the ChatGPT creator for its cloud computing plans, saw their shares decline 1.3% and 7.6%, respectively. Novartis stock was down 1.4% after the company released its Q1 financial results.

On the winning side, Eni (E) stock was up 2.7% after the European energy firm and Repsol said they are planning to boost output at Venezuela's Cardon IV offshore gas field, according to a Reuters report. Bed Bath & Beyond (BBBY) shares were up 29% after the company reported a narrower Q1 adjusted loss and higher revenue. Coca-Cola stock was up 3% after the company published its Q1 financial results.

最新消息:由于油价飙升可能推高通胀并阻碍经济增长,黄金价格跌至一个月来的最低点。

(更新价格。) 周二午后,黄金价格跌至一个月来的低点,原因是油价上涨可能推高通胀并导致利率上升,而美元和美国国债收益率也走高。 6月交割的黄金期货价格下跌82.80美元,至每盎司4610.90美元,为3月30日以来的最低水平。 金价下跌之际,美联储联邦公开市场委员会(FOMC)开始为期两天的会议,会议最终将决定利率。尽管市场普遍预期FOMC将维持利率不变,但由于伊朗战争导致波斯湾国家每日石油供应减少20%,油价飙升,推高了通胀,并抑制了全球经济增长。 盛宝银行指出:“能源危机造成的滞胀影响,加上不断加剧的财政债务担忧和持续的去美元化趋势,从长远来看仍然对金价构成支撑,但这些因素目前被市场对油价上涨引发的通胀的短期关注所掩盖。”美元走强,ICE美元指数最新上涨0.12点至98.62。美国国债收益率也走高,这对黄金构成利空,因为黄金本身不支付利息。美国两年期国债收益率最新报3.85%,上涨4.7个基点;十年期国债收益率上涨1.8个百分点至4.363%。

行业动态:周二下午消费类股涨跌互现

周二下午,消费类股票涨跌互现,道富消费必需品精选行业SPDR ETF (XLP)上涨0.9%,道富非必需消费品精选行业SPDR ETF (XLY)下跌0.7%。 Redbook数据显示,截至4月25日当周,美国同店销售额同比增长7.7%,此前一周同比增长6.7%。由于复活节假期时间较去年多出一天,销售额因此受益。 公司新闻方面,可口可乐(KO)周二上调了全年盈利增长预期,此前这家饮料巨头公布的第一财季业绩超出市场预期,主要得益于价格和销量的双双增长。其股价上涨超过5%。 通用汽车(GM)周二上调了全年盈利预期,并下调了关税冲击预期,此前这家汽车制造商公布的第一财季净利润意外同比增长。通用汽车股价上涨0.2%。 据Semafor周二报道,华特迪士尼公司(DIS)的广播牌照可能将接受美国联邦通信委员会(FCC)的审查。迪士尼股价下跌0.6%。 据路透社报道,巴拿马航空(CPA)与波音公司(BA)达成一项价值135亿美元的协议,将在未来八年内引进至多60架波音737 Max飞机。巴拿马航空股价下跌0.6%。
